## Break-Glass: PixHoard Image Cache

New folks: if the PixHoard image cache leaks memory and OOMs the Renner nodes, don't wait for approvals. Restart via the break-glass account, file an incident, and notify the cache owner. Access is audited. The break-glass account unlocks with the recovery passphrase below.

recovery phrase for kagaf-yajof: fraax-quenwyn-lamion

Subject: Memtrace cut-over complete

Team,

Cut-over to Memtrace v2 for GPU memory profiling finished last night. Old v1 agents are disabled; any tickets referencing v1 dashboards should be closed as resolved-by-migration. Sampling overhead is now under 2% and allocation traces include kernel names. Known gap: profiles older than 30 days were not migrated. Point customers at the v2 docs for setup questions. For reference when troubleshooting, the agent now runs with the following configuration.

settings of bagaf-bawip:
[aldax]
port = 5000
region = south-4
host = aldax.brasklabs.corp
team = brivan
timeout_ms = 2000
retries = 2

Break-glass access: RotorKey (secrets-rotation utility). Use only when scheduled rotation fails and services are actively erroring. Steps: declare an incident, get approval from the on-call lead, then run rotorkey --emergency from the bastion. All actions are audited. The emergency keyfile sits in the sealed ops vault, which opens with the recovery passphrase below.

unlock words, bawef-kahap: sorax-sorir-quenys-aldok

### Runbook: Consent Banner Rollout (Plugin Authors)

The Tindercross consent banner ships in stages, and plugins that read consent state must poll the Havenry flag service rather than caching decisions locally. During rollout, stale caches can surface the banner twice, which violates our display policy. Verify your plugin calls `consentState()` on every page transition. The flag service requires a signed token at startup, so append the following line to your plugin's `.env` file:

vault entry, fadup-tagag: RELAY_SECRET8=2fd92179